After recently having been selected by Fingerprint Cards AB as licensed algorithm of choice earlier this week for the expressed purpose of allowing for the embedding of fingerprint authentication technology in smartphones and tablets, Precise Biometrics has released BioMatch Mobile. The new offering currently supports Android OS, with Precise Biometrics looking to offer it on other mobile operating systems in the future.
BioMatch Mobile works with all major sensors on the market and, according to Precise Biometrics CEO Thomas Marschall rounds out and completes the company’s mobile market offerings.
Marschall echoes a growing sentiment that fingerprint sensors will become standard mobile and smart device fare over the next three years. “We consider the fact that Fingerprint Cards chooses to integrate our technology with their sensors as a confirmation of the high potential in the segment for mobile embedded fingerprint technology,” he says. “Together with our existing products such as Tactivo and our mobile development toolkits, we are now able to offer a complete range of products that address mobile security issues on all types of devices for a very broad range of requirements.”
